What Graders and sorters Do
Grade, sort, or classify unprocessed food and other agricultural products by size, weight, color, or condition. Excludes Agricultural Inspectors.
Grader and sorter Salaries
- 2020 employment: 32,500
- May 2021 median annual wage: $29,630
Job Outlook for Graders and sorters
Projected employment change, 2020-30:
- Number of new jobs: -500
- Growth rate: -1 percent (Little or no change)
How to Become a Grader or sorter
Education and training:
- Typical entry-level education: No formal educational credential
- Work experience in a related occupation: None
- Typical on-the-job training: Short-term on-the-job training
